For the heads of department: the group policy with Averlane Mutual renews on 1 November. Premiums are up 9% owing to last year's warehouse claim at the Dunhollow site. I've obtained two alternative quotes; both exclude flood cover, which we need. Broker meetings are booked for mid-October, and the claims history file is in the shared drive. Please hold renewal decisions until Selda reviews the terms against the note that follows.

board note of fajef-kadug: Project Oliath slips by six weeks because of the tooling delay.

## Profile Store Sharding

Glintbase shards the user-profile store by `user_id` modulo 16. Shard map lives in the `shard_registry` table; never hardcode shard hosts. On-call: if a shard goes read-only, the router fails over automatically within 30s — do not manually repoint. Resharding jobs run only during the Fennwick maintenance window. Check `resharder_status` before restarting anything; a killed job mid-copy corrupts the target shard. To inspect the registry or job status, connect to the coordinator database with:

database URL for bahop-yagep: mssql://sildor_svc:35ha7jz@db-fb6d.nelvrodyn.example:5432/casath

Finance Review Summary — Headcount FY Next

Tarnwell Logistics branches: net headcount growth capped at 4%. Priority hires in routing ops and the Copperfen depot. Backfills require regional sign-off. Contractor spend frozen after Q2. Salary band adjustments deferred pending the Vexbridge review. Branch managers should plan rosters accordingly. The strategic basis for these limits is noted below.

management briefing: Only 33 of the 205 pilot accounts renewed Kasath, so a churn review is set for October 17. Weniusek Logistics is in early talks to buy Holethax Freight for about $345.6 million.